WebOct 25, 2024 · Nothapodytes foetida, ( N. foetida) (Wight) sleumer (syn: Mappia foetida) is a forest tree species, that belongs to the family Icacinaceae. It is native to Western Ghats of India (Thengane et al. 2003) and also distributed in Srilanka, Myanmar, Indonesia and Thailand. It prefers forest edges as a micro habitat.
WebJan 16, 2024 · Nothapodytes foetida, an endangered tree of Indian origin, is a major source of the anti-cancer monoterpenoid indole alkaloid, camptothecin (CPT).
